What is Predictive Personalization?

Predictive personalization is a marketing strategy that uses AI algorithms to predict an individual’s behavior, interests, and needs. By analyzing vast amounts of data collected from various sources, AI can anticipate what a person is likely to do or want in the future.

Utilizing this technology, marketers can deliver highly customized and relevant content directly to each individual. Whether it’s a personalized email recommendation, a targeted advertisement, or a dynamically personalized website experience, AI-powered predictive personalization can significantly enhance a brand’s marketing efforts.

The Role of AI in Predictive Personalization

AI plays a pivotal role in predictive personalization by using advanced machine learning algorithms and techniques to analyze immense volumes of data. This data can include information from websites, social media platforms, customer databases, purchasing history, and more.

The AI algorithms learn from this vast pool of data to identify patterns, preferences, and relationships. By understanding a person’s past behaviors, AI can make accurate predictions about their future actions, interests, and needs.

Examples of Predictive Personalization in Marketing

There are various ways AI-powered predictive personalization can be applied in marketing:

1. Personalized Recommendations

Have you ever received product recommendations from an online retailer based on previous purchases or browsing history? That’s an example of predictive personalization. By analyzing your past behavior, AI algorithms can suggest products or services that are likely to interest you.

2. Targeted Advertisements

AI can analyze a user’s browsing history, search patterns, and social media activity to understand their preferences and predict what types of advertisements they are more likely to engage with. This allows marketers to deliver targeted ads that are more likely to capture the consumer’s attention.

3. Dynamic Website Personalization

AI can personalize a website’s content, layout, and user experience in real-time based on a user’s behavior, demographics, and preferences. This means that each visitor sees a website that is tailored to their specific needs, increasing their likelihood of conversion.

The Benefits of Predictive Personalization

Predictive personalization offers several advantages for both businesses and consumers:

1. Enhanced Customer Experience

By delivering tailored content and experiences, brands can provide a more personalized and relevant experience for their customers. This leads to increased customer satisfaction and loyalty.

2. Improved Marketing Performance

With predictive personalization, marketers can optimize their campaigns by reaching the right audience with the right message at the right time. This can result in improved conversion rates, higher customer engagement, and increased revenue.

3. Time and Cost Efficiency

AI automates the process of analyzing customer data and making predictions, saving businesses valuable time and resources. This allows marketers to focus on strategy and creative aspects of their campaigns.
